What Does a Car Locksmith Do?
A cars and truck locksmith, likewise known as a vehicle locksmith, focuses on the lock and security systems of guest cars, light trucks, and often motorcycles. Their competence extends far beyond opening locked doors. Common services include:
- Emergency lockout help-- acquiring entry without harming the door or window.
- Secret duplication-- creating extra secrets for requirement, transponder, and smart‑key systems.
- Transponder and remote programming-- syncing brand-new essential fobs or broke keys to the automobile's immobilizer.
- Ignition repair and replacement-- fixing stuck ignitions or changing the entire cylinder.
- Broken essential extraction-- getting rid of snapped keys from the lock or ignition.
- High‑security lock setup-- upgrading to aftermarket anti‑theft locks.
These services are performed on‑site, at a garage, or perhaps at the roadside, depending on the intensity of the problem.
